Attack leaves youth scarred

Police are appealing for witnesses after a teenager was assaulted and left with what may be permanent scarring.

The 19-year-old man was in Beechwood Road, Blackburn, at around 10pm on Monday night when he was approached by two men who attacked him, cutting his face and hand. The suspects then ran off and may have used a dark-coloured car to leave the area. Both suspects were described as having Glasgow accents.

A police spokesman said: “This man has suffered an injury which may leave a permanent scar as a result of an entirely unprovoked attack.”
